Location: Located on the South end of Hubbard Creek Lake on CR 290. Its approximately 5.5 miles SW of Breckenridge, as the crow flies.
Acreage: 506.73 acres, all in wooded pasture. About 13 acres in the middle of the ranch was brush sculpted and fenced to create a food plot several years ago.
Topography: The ranch has almost 100 ft of elevation change, with several high points offering fantastic build sites. The towering, oak filled hills offer amazing views of the lake and surrounding area.
Rainfall/Elevation: According to the Texas Almanac, average rainfall is 26.4 and the growing season is 224 days long.
Cover: Tree cover ranges from moderate to dense, and includes a good mix of live oak, post oak, and mesquite. Browse plants include skunk bush, elbow bush, ephedra, and bumelia.
Fences: Fences are five strand barbed wire on metal posts and are in good condition.
Utilities: Electricity is available and supplied by Comanche County Electric Cooperative.
Water: There are two earthen stock tanks, as well as about 3,000 ft of lake frontage. It may be possible to bring Fort Griffin Water from the North across Brushy Creek.
Hunting: Hunting here is outstanding! Wildlife in the area includes whitetail deer, Rio Grande turkey, feral hogs, bobwhite quail, and mourning and white-wing dove. Waterfowl also frequent the lake an the ponds on the ranch.
